An elderly New York father and daughter were allegedly murdered in their family home in a grisly knife attack over the weekend.

Roosevelt Simmons, 91, and Jacqueline DeLyons, 66, were purportedly found dead with their throats slashed in the kitchen of their Brooklyn, New York residence Sunday, police said, according to WPIX-TV, WNBC-TV and the New York Daily News.

Loved ones alleged Simmons and DeLyons were "killed by his (Simmons') caregiver's lover," without elaborating, a post on Facebook read.

A male person of interest was arrested, police confirmed, according to the New York Post.

Their identity remains unclear.

A motive is under investigation.
